Symptoms & Warning Signs: Listening to Your Scalp

At a Glance

The earliest signs of Central Centrifugal Cicatricial Alopecia (CCCA) include hair thinning at the crown of the scalp that spreads outward in a circle. You may also experience scalp tenderness, burning, or intense itching. Early diagnosis is essential to prevent permanent scarring hair loss.

Recognizing the early warning signs of Central Centrifugal Cicatricial Alopecia (CCCA) is one of the most powerful steps you can take to protect your hair. Because CCCA causes scarring alopecia—meaning the hair follicle is eventually replaced by scar tissue—the goal is to identify and treat the condition while the follicles are still alive [1][2].

The Pattern of Loss: Centrifugal Spread

The most defining feature of CCCA is its location and the way it moves across the scalp.

  • The Vertex (Crown): In most cases, thinning begins at the vertex, the very top or “crown” of the head [1][3].
  • Centrifugal Progression: The term “centrifugal” describes how the hair loss spreads. It usually starts as a small central patch and slowly expands outward in a circular or “ragged” pattern [4][5].
  • Variable Patterns: While the crown is the most common starting point, some women may experience patchy hair loss on the sides (parietal) or back (posterior) of the scalp [6][7].

Sensory Warning Signs: Listen to Your Scalp

While some women have no physical symptoms, many experience “sensory” warning signs. These sensations often signal that active inflammation is occurring beneath the skin’s surface [7]. If you experience the following, it is important to bring them to your doctor’s attention:

  • Trichodynia: This is a medical term for scalp “pain” or tenderness, often felt when the hair is moved or touched [7].
  • Pruritus (Itching): Intense or persistent itching in the areas where hair is thinning is a frequent early sign [7].
  • Dysesthesia: This can feel like “pins and needles,” burning, or a tingling sensation on the scalp.
  • Active Inflammation: These sensations are often the body’s way of signaling that the immune system is attacking the hair follicles, a process that must be suppressed to prevent permanent scarring [2][8].

Distinguishing CCCA from Traction Alopecia

It is common for CCCA to be mistaken for Traction Alopecia (TA), but they are different conditions with different causes.

Feature CCCA Traction Alopecia (TA)
Primary Location The vertex (crown) or top of the head [1]. The hairline (marginal areas) or where hair is pulled tight [9].
Sensory Symptoms Frequent itching, burning, or “pins and needles” [7]. Often painless, though may involve “tension” or small bumps [10].
Physical Signs Smooth skin at the center with “ragged” edges [5]. “Hair casts” (small white tubes on the hair) or “fringe sign” [11][10].
Cause Genetic (PADI3) and inflammatory [12]. Mechanical tension from styling (braids, weaves) [9].

Why Early Recognition Matters

In the early stages, the scalp may simply look a bit “see-through.” Many women overlook this, attributing it to aging or stress. However, as the disease progresses, the hair follicles can be permanently lost. Specialists use trichoscopy—a high-powered magnification tool—to look for early markers like “peripilar white halos” around the hair shafts, which can confirm CCCA even before a patch is obvious to the naked eye [13][14]. Recognizing these physical and sensory signs early gives you the best chance to partner with a dermatologist and “abort” the scarring process before it becomes permanent [2]. Common questions in this guide

How does hair loss from CCCA usually start?
Hair loss from CCCA typically begins at the vertex or crown of the head. It usually starts as a small central patch and slowly spreads outward in a circular or ragged pattern.
What does CCCA feel like on the scalp?
Many women experience sensory warning signs indicating active inflammation beneath the skin. This can include scalp tenderness or pain, intense itching, and a burning or pins and needles sensation in the thinning areas.
How can I tell the difference between CCCA and traction alopecia?
CCCA usually affects the crown of the head and involves sensory symptoms like itching or burning. Traction alopecia typically occurs along the hairline or where hair is pulled tight, and is often painless.
Why is early detection of CCCA so important?
Early detection is crucial because CCCA causes permanent scarring hair loss. Recognizing the signs early allows a dermatologist to treat the inflammation while the hair follicles are still alive, preventing irreversible damage.
What is a dermatologist looking for when they examine my scalp for CCCA?
A specialist will use a high-powered magnification tool called a trichoscope to closely examine your scalp. They look for early markers like peripilar white halos around the hair shafts, which can confirm CCCA before a bald patch is obvious.
